Report interpretation

Overview

This is the weekly data tracking report released by Goldman Sachs for Week 21 of 2026 in China, summarizing order situations for major NEV brands, industry sales data, terminal price discount changes, and upstream battery raw material price dynamics during the week. The core conclusion is: NEV orders rebounded in Week 21, driven mainly by new model launches, with XPeng GX being the standout.

Core views

Orders: In Week 21 of 2026 (May 18-24), combined orders of major NEV OEMs grew 16% sequentially and 19% year-over-year, showing a significant rebound. By brand, XPeng, Xiaomi, and Geely had the highest sequential growth rates at +433%, +92%, and +77%, respectively, benefiting mainly from new model launches. Specifically, within 12 hours of the XPeng GX launch, nearly 25,000 non-refundable orders were received, with BEV versions accounting for approximately 62% of total orders. Year-to-date orders: Nio/Harmony Intelligent Alliance/Tesla performance remained relatively stable, growing 43%/15%/-1% year-over-year respectively. Sales: Retail sales of passenger cars from May 1-17 reached 680,000 units (-23% YoY/+23% Seq), wholesale sales reached 660,000 units (-18% YoY/+2% Seq). NEV retail sales reached 400,000 units (-12% YoY/+18% Seq), wholesale sales reached 396,000 units (-9% YoY/+12% Seq), with NEV penetration rates at 58.9%/59.9%, varying from April's 62.8%/57.3%. Prices: Both NEV and ICE dealer discounts expanded sequentially. As of May 23, the average NEV dealer discount rate was 7.79% (July 16 was 7.61%), BYD was 5.14%; Average ICE discount rate was 19.67% (July 16 was 19.50%). Upstream Battery Prices: Battery-grade lithium carbonate prices dropped to 181,000 CNY/ton, down 5.2% sequentially; prismatic LFP cells and prismatic NCM cells prices remained stable sequentially.

Impact & implications

The report believes that new model launches were the main driver for the weekly order rebound, and XPeng GX's strong performance shows that product power significantly drives demand. Upstream lithium carbonate price decline helps alleviate battery cost pressure, but LFP and NCM cell prices remain stable, indicating that cost transmission takes time. Expanded dealer discounts reflect intense terminal competition; investors need to monitor the impact of price wars on profit margins.

Risks

  • Expanded dealer discounts may compress automaker profit margins
  • Fluctuation in lithium carbonate prices affects battery costs
  • Sustainability of orders after new model launch remains to be observed
